8000m³ Trailing Suction Hopper Dredger
Classification: CCS, ★CSA Trailing suction dredger,
Ice Class B, Dredging within R2
CCS, ★CSM BRC
Navigation Area: International unrestricted navigation area
Dredge Depth: 32.00/60.00m
Length overall: ~122.60m
Breadth: 24.60m
Depth: 8.90m
Draft: 7.50m
Diameter of dredge pipe: 800.00mm
Speed: ~13.6 knots

FAQs:
Q1:What is the vessel type and core application of this vessel?
A:It is an 8000m³ self-propelled trailing suction hopper dredger with twin propellers, twin nozzles, twin-engine compound drive and twin drag heads. It is suitable for dredging and reclamation projects in coastal ports and waterways, as well as coastal maintenance works.
Q2:What are the restrictions on the navigation and construction scope of the vessel's service area?
A:The navigation scope is unrestricted service area, and the construction area is limited to coastal waters.
Q3:What core certificates will be provided upon delivery
A:Four sets of certificates (1 original + 3 copies) will be provided, including classification certificate, International Load Line Certificate, Cargo Ship Construction/Equipment Safety Certificate, International Oil Pollution Prevention Certificate (IOPP), International Ship Security Certificate (ISSC), Air Pollution Prevention Certificate (Tier III), Radio Safety Certificate (GMDSS) and other key certificates.
Q4:What are the core principal dimensions and deadweight data of the vessel?
A:Overall length: approx. 122.5m, length between perpendiculars: 115.0m, molded breadth: 24.6m, molded depth: 8.9m; average molded draft at summer load line: 6.0m, dredging draft: 7.5m; maximum hopper capacity: 8000m³, dredged material capacity: approx. 11600t, total deadweight: approx. 12550t (at 7.5m draft).
Q5:Which soil types can the vessel dredge, and what is the maximum dredging depth?
A:It can dredge silt, clay, fine silty sand, medium-fine sand, coarse sand, crushed stone and pebbles; maximum dredging depth: 60m (when starboard extended drag pipe forms 59° angle with baseline), conventional dredging depth: 40m (when drag pipe forms 35°/48° angle with ship baseline).
Q6:What is the hopper Loading and shore discharge efficiency of the vessel?
A:Hopper loading efficiency: For medium-fine sand, at 40m dredging depth, twin underwater pumps take approx. 46 minutes; twin inboard pumps take approx. 95 minutes; at 60m dredging depth, single underwater pump takes approx. 92 minutes. Shore discharge efficiency: Twin inboard pumps in series take approx. 75 minutes for shore discharge via 3500m pipeline, with maximum shore discharge distance of 5500m.
Q7:What are the vessel's speed, range and endurance?
A:Full-load speed (at 7.5m dredging draft): approx. 13.6 knots; speed through water during dredging: not less than 6.5 knots (approx. 2.5 knots over ground with 4.0 knots countercurrent). Both range and endurance are approx. 20 days (at 85% MCR, based on fuel oil, fresh water tank capacity and deadweight).
Q8:What is the core configuration of the vessel's power and dredging systems?
A:Power system: 2 propulsion diesel engines (4500kW/750rpm each), 2 shaft-driven generators (4300kW each), 1 auxiliary diesel generator set (approx. 800kW), 1 emergency generator set (approx. 250kW). Dredging system: 2 underwater pumps (1350kW each), 2 inboard pumps (2800kW each), 2 electrically-driven high-pressure flushing pumps (800kW each), twin drag heads (with high-pressure flushing and detachable teeth).
Q9:What are the highlights of the vessel's control and automation configuration?
A:The wheelhouse can remotely control the propulsion system and dredging system (drag pipes, dredge pumps, mud doors, etc.); equipped with 2 350kW variable frequency motor-driven fixed-pitch bow thrusters to improve maneuverability; provided with dredging control system and navigation console, integrated with DGPS, radar, ECDIS and other navigation equipment to meet the needs of automated operations.
Q10:What is the configuration of fuel oil and fresh water tank capacity?
A:Total heavy fuel oil tank capacity: approx. 905m³ (deadweight 525t), total light diesel oil tank capacity: approx. 100m³ (deadweight 30t), total lubricating oil tank capacity: approx. 40m³ (deadweight 20t), total fresh water tank capacity: approx. 300m³ (deadweight 120t).
Q11:What does the vessel's life-saving and deck machinery configuration include?
A:Life-saving equipment: 1 fully enclosed lifeboat with 30-person capacity; deck machinery: 1 18-ton hydraulic fixed crane at the bow (30m span), 1 15-ton hydraulic fixed crane at the stern (30m span), used for equipment maintenance and heavy lifting.
